Cub Scouts Bring Birdhouses To Rutherford Garden

RUTHERFORD, N.J. -- Webelos from Pack 168's Den 3 recently donated a dozen birdhouses to the Rutherford Community Garden, in time for spring nesting.

"It was a fun project," said Webelos Scout Adian. "Some things were a little bit difficult, like my wood splitting and the door hinge, but I liked how everyone cooperated and I hope it helps the town's birds."

"The bird houses were installed by the scouts and their parents at the Rutherford Community Teaching Garden and at Lincoln Woods," said John Hughes, founder and chair of Rutherford's Green Team. "The Garden is a certified National Wildlife and Bird Habitat.

"Thank you, scouts."
